Did you know, Spectra is committed to making sexual health education accessible to everyone, including adults with learning disabilities. Many people with learning disabilities miss out on critical information about their bodies, relationships, and sexual health.
Spectra sexual health outreach includes:
✏️ Comprehensive Sexual Health Education: Tailored sessions that cover a wide range of topics, including consent, personal safety, relationships, and how to protect oneself from sexually transmitted infections.
✏️ Accessible Information: We provide information in ways that are easy to understand, using visual aids, simplified language, and interactive activities to ensure that everyone can engage and learn.
✏️ Inclusive, Safe Environment: We believe everyone has the right to be informed about their sexual health, and our education sessions are welcoming to people of all genders, sexual orientations, and learning levels.
Spectra has grown out from the West London Gay Men's Project, established in 1996 to raise awareness with high risk groups and reduce HIV transmissions. Now - we are proud providers of accessible, community based sexual health education and testing alongside peer-led counselling, wellbeing and health advocacy for LGBTQIA+ people, those most unheard in healthcare and many structurally excluded people who don’t have access to healthcare at all.
